From 2ed0d3d4fee199869e9aef09bc86ceed9d79b978 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jan Kara Date: Tue, 9 Jan 2024 11:06:57 +0100 Subject: udf: Avoid GFP_NOFS allocation in udf_symlink() The GFP_NOFS allocation in udf_symlink() is called only under inode->i_rwsem and UDF_I(inode)->i_data_sem. The first is safe wrt reclaim, the second should be as well but allocating unde this lock is actually unnecessary. Move the allocation from under i_data_sem and change it to GFP_KERNEL.
